In this module of the Creating Your First Experience Services
Application tutorial, you will learn about the following Data Services
and Content Repository features:
Relating data model entities to application data.
Adding data model entities and properties.
Creating relationships.
Deploying models and creating Content Repository nodes.
Binding data to Flash Builder data controls.
For instance, the company, Finance Corporation wants to enable
customers to request meetings with their account agent. When a user
logs in to the Finance Corporation website, they should be able
to see their agent’s schedule, find an available time, and request
a meeting.
In this module, you create a data model for persisting the meeting
information. You will deploy the model to create Content Repository
nodes where the Data Management Service persists runtime entity
data. You will then create a simple Flex application for adding
and displaying meetings.
